
CLEWISTON, Fla. – A wildfire in Hendry County is 100 percent contained, the Caloosahatchee Forestry Center reported Wednesday evening.

The fire, which Caloosahatchee FC is calling the ‘Canal Fire,’ burned through 25 acres of land and caused smoke to cloud parts of State Road 80, authorities said.

The fire does not pose a threat to nearby structures, Caloosahatchee FC said.
